Description
In the traditional South Indian carving style, a wooden idol of Lord Ganesha has been meticulously crafted. The divine depiction showcases Lord Ganesha seated gracefully on a lotus flower in Sukhasana, a relaxed pose. His upper two hands gracefully hold an ankush (goad) and pasha (noose), while the lower hands cradle a piece of his own broken tusk and a modak, a delectable sweet.
